Medication transitions: Vulnerable periods of change in need of human factors and ergonomics.

2021 
Abstract We present a novel view of transitions from the lens of patient ergonomics (the “science of patient work”), which posits that patients and other non-professionals perform effortful work towards health-related goals. In patient work transitions, patients experience changes in, for example, health, task demands, work capacity, roles and responsibilities, knowledge and skills, routines, needs and technologies. Medication transitions are a particularly vulnerable type of patient work transitions. We describe two cases of medication transitions—new medications and medication deprescribing—in which the patient work lens reveals many accompanying changes, vulnerabilities, and opportunities for human factors and ergonomics.
